Famous on Flickr

By Pam Pastor
Philippine Daily Inquirer

Last updated 17:36:00 05/27/2008

IN some ways, Tricia Gosingtian is your typical 19-year-old.

An Information Design junior at Ateneo de Manila University, she makes studies her first priority. She enjoys reading and is a fan of Haruki Murakami and Neil Gaiman. She collects toys and nail polish in different colors. She?s passionate about music and graphic design. She loves video games and plays Final Fantasy, Crisis Core, DJ Max 2 and Tekken 5 regularly.

?I?m a self-confessed gamer girl. I never leave home without my PSP,? she said.

But in many ways, Tricia isn?t typical. Armed with a Canon 350D and her three lenses (Canon 10-22mm f/3.5-4.5 USM, Canon 50mm f/1.8 II, and Sigma 28-300mm f/3.5-6.3 DG Macro), Tricia regularly does creative photo shoots with friends.

The results are amazing? worthy to be published in today?s glossies. And her photos, which she uploads to photo-sharing website Flickr, have earned her fans the world over.

Flickr users from South Africa, Germany, Spain, Venezuela, Canada and the US wait for her new uploads and leave comments in different languages.

?I am quite overwhelmed,? Tricia said.

Rewind

It all started with Tricia?s interest in Japanese fashion when she was a high-school junior.

?I was very fond of looking at pictures on the Internet for fashion inspiration. After a while, I grew a certain fascination with Japanese-style photography and how ingenious their concepts always are.?

Soon, Tricia picked up the camera and started holding regular shoots with friends. Though Tricia and her friends want to shoot as often as they can, they know their priorities.

?Our studies come first, so even if we want to shoot every week, we can?t. But we do try to shoot once a month.?

While some costumes worn in the shoots are custom-made, a lot of times they raid their own closets.

?It?s a really awesome thing that most of my friends have good taste in fashion,? Tricia said.

Tricia doesn?t just take pictures. At some shoots, she plays multiple roles?photographer, stylist, makeup artist, even model. When she models for her own shoots, Tricia relies on her camera?s self-timer function, which leaves her with just 10 seconds to pose.

Model friends

One regular participant in her shoots is her friend Alodia Gosiengfiao, who models, styles and also does makeup. The two met two years ago when Alodia and her friends needed a photographer for a school project.

?Everything started from there. We?ve been an inseparable model-photographer pair ever since. My other models are mostly friends from Ateneo as well.?

A lot of Tricia?s shoots continue to be inspired by Japanese culture. No big surprise since Tricia and her friend Alodia are celebrities in the local animé and cosplay scene.

?I love looking at Japanese fashion magazines such as FRUITS, Kera, Popteen, Cawaii, Gothic Lolita Bible, JJ, Seventeen, Non-no, etc. I am also influenced by cosplay, animé and video games,? Tricia said.

Her favorite shoot is a cosplay-inspired one. ?We did the ?Death Note? cosplay photo shoot May last year. ?Death Note? is a great manga-animé and it was such fun to reenact our favorite scenes.?

Self-taught

?No one really taught me how to use a camera so I?m pretty much self-taught,? said Tricia. ?I started with digicams, until I got my Canon 350D before I went to college. Starting small taught me many valuable things such as improvising and not depending on expensive equipment to take good photographs.?

And although she uses Photoshop to enhance some photos, Tricia doesn?t like touching her models? faces.

?I am pretty much against Photoshopping faces drastically,? she said.

Different publications like Meg, Bounce, Mangaholix and Taiwan?s Idea Photos have spotted Tricia?s talent and have published her photos.

?I never thought my pictures would end up getting published and being featured in different places. I owe a lot to the people I?ve worked with in shoots such as my models, stylists, makeup artists and friends,? Tricia said.

As to her future, ?I feel like I?m married to photography. I don?t think I can ever choose a career path that isn?t related to it at all.?
